      38                 :             : /*
      39                 :             :  * Perform a binary search.
      40                 :             :  *
      41                 :             :  * The code below is a bit sneaky.  After a comparison fails, we
      42                 :             :  * divide the work in half by moving either left or right. If lim
      43                 :             :  * is odd, moving left simply involves halving lim: e.g., when lim
      44                 :             :  * is 5 we look at item 2, so we change lim to 2 so that we will
      45                 :             :  * look at items 0 & 1.  If lim is even, the same applies.  If lim
      46                 :             :  * is odd, moving right again involves halving lim, this time moving
      47                 :             :  * the base up one item past p: e.g., when lim is 5 we change base
      48                 :             :  * to item 3 and make lim 2 so that we will look at items 3 and 4.
      49                 :             :  * If lim is even, however, we have to shrink it by one before
      50                 :             :  * halving: e.g., when lim is 4, we still looked at item 2, so we
      51                 :             :  * have to make lim 3, then halve, obtaining 1, so that we will only
      52                 :             :  * look at item 3.
      53                 :             :  */
      54                 :             : void *
      55                 :     2906196 : bsearch_arg(const void *key, const void *base0,
      56                 :             :                         size_t nmemb, size_t size,
      57                 :             :                         int (*compar) (const void *, const void *, void *),
      58                 :             :                         void *arg)
      59                 :             : {
      60                 :     2906196 :         const char *base = (const char *) base0;
      61                 :     2906196 :         size_t          lim;
      62                 :     2906196 :         int                     cmp;
      63                 :     2906196 :         const void *p;
      64                 :             : 
      65         [ +  + ]:    17477078 :         for (lim = nmemb; lim != 0; lim >>= 1)
      66                 :             :         {
      67                 :    14579851 :                 p = base + (lim >> 1) * size;
      68                 :    14579851 :                 cmp = (*compar) (key, p, arg);
      69         [ +  + ]:    14579851 :                 if (cmp == 0)
      70                 :        8969 :                         return (void *) p;
      71         [ +  + ]:    14570882 :                 if (cmp > 0)
      72                 :             :                 {                                               /* key > p: move right */
      73                 :    14346135 :                         base = (const char *) p + size;
      74                 :    14346135 :                         lim--;
      75                 :    14346135 :                 }                                               /* else move left */
      76                 :    14570882 :         }
      77                 :     2897227 :         return (NULL);
      78                 :     2906196 : }
